Lot Description
An early twentieth century silver mug, of circular plain slightly tapered form with reeded bands and flat top scroll handle. Hallmarked Mappin & Webb Ltd., Birmingham 1911. Height measuring 3 2/8 inches (8.3 cm), weight 4.9 ozt (152.6 grams).

Condition Report
In good condition, the lot displays general surface scratches, marks, wear and tarnishing commensurate with the age and use. Minor bumps to the body. Would benefit from a clean and polish. Heavier areas of tarnish stains and marks to the interior edge. Possible signs of repair around the top join of the handle. Hallmarks rubbed but still just legible, further marked 'Mappin & Webb Ltd' beneath the base.
